Hindware Home Innovation Limited has reported its financial results for the first quarter, revealing a strategic shift in its business focus and a mixed performance across its segments.

Financial Highlights

The company reported consolidated revenue of INR 531.00 crores and EBITDA of INR 58.00 crores for Q1. This performance comes amidst significant changes in the company's product portfolio and business strategy.

Strategic Restructuring

In a notable move, Hindware Home Innovation has announced the strategic discontinuation of several high loss-making product categories. These include:

  • Air coolers (except for e-commerce channel)
  • Ceiling fans
  • Air purifiers
  • Water purifiers
  • Furniture fittings

This decision is aimed at sharpening the company's focus on its kitchen appliances segment, which includes chimneys, hobs, and cooktops.

Segment Performance

Bathware Business

Metric Value
Revenue INR 341.00 crores
EBITDA INR 43.00 crores

The Bathware segment showed positive growth and margin improvement initiatives. The company is implementing a comprehensive strategy to enhance growth, profitability, and margins in this segment.

Consumer Appliances

Metric Value
Revenue INR 71.00 crores
EBITDA INR 10.00 crores

This segment's performance reflects the recent portfolio rationalization. The company is now focusing on kitchen appliances, which are showing growth and improved profitability.

Pipes Business

Metric Value
Revenue INR 119.00 crores
EBITDA INR 7.00 crores

The Pipes segment faced challenges due to raw material price volatility and early monsoons. However, the company expects improved performance in the second half, with the Roorkee plant set to commence commercial production.

Future Outlook

Hindware Home Innovation's management has outlined several key initiatives and expectations:

  1. The Bathware business is targeting mid-teens EBITDA margins.
  2. The company expects improved overall performance in the second half.
  3. The demerger approval process is anticipated to complete within 8-12 months after SEBI clearance.

Management Commentary

Nirupam Sahay, CEO of Bath and Consumer Appliances Business, stated, "We expect accelerated growth on the quarterly number from this quarter itself. We've already seen a move to positive growth in quarter 1. We expect acceleration based on all the initiatives that we've taken on distribution, on product, on influencers and on brand building."

Rajesh Pajnoo, CEO of Pipes Business, commented on the segment's performance, saying, "We are confident that these strategic initiatives, combined with capacity expansion and portfolio diversification will drive profitable growth as we move forward."

Hindware Home Innovation Limited , a leading player in the consumer appliances and building products sector, has announced its financial results for the first quarter of fiscal year 2026, along with significant strategic changes to its business structure.

Strategic Shift and Restructuring

The company has made a pivotal decision to focus on its kitchen appliances business, including chimneys, hobs, and cooktops. As part of this restructuring, Hindware Home Innovation is discontinuing several high loss-making product categories, including:

  • Air coolers (except through e-commerce channels)
  • Ceiling and other fans
  • Air purifiers
  • Water purifiers
  • Furniture fittings

This strategic move has led to an exceptional provision of ₹49.49 crore, which has been reported as an exceptional item in the Q1 FY2026 financial results.

Financial Performance

For the quarter ended June 30, 2025, Hindware Home Innovation reported the following consolidated results:

Metric Value
Revenue from operations ₹531.16 crore
Total income ₹540.16 crore
EBITDA ₹57.75 crore
EBITDA margin 10.87%
Net loss after tax ₹29.20 crore

The company's performance was significantly impacted by the restructuring efforts and the discontinuation of certain product lines. Revenue from discontinued trading goods dropped to ₹0.37 crore in Q1 FY2026, compared to ₹30.17 crore in the same quarter of the previous year.

Segment Performance

Consumer Appliances Business

  • Revenue: ₹71.96 crore
  • Segment result: Profit of ₹4.78 crore

Building Products

  • Revenue: ₹459.96 crore
  • Segment result: Profit of ₹23.49 crore

Cost Optimization Measures

As part of its restructuring efforts, Hindware Home Innovation has also optimized its operational costs:

  1. The company has downscaled its warehouse capacity.
  2. A large warehouse lease has been terminated, resulting in other income of ₹6.00 crore recognized as per Ind AS 116.

Management Commentary

Sandip Somany, Chairman and Non-Executive Director, stated, "By focusing on the kitchen appliance business, we aim to speed up the turnaround of our consumer appliances segment. This strategic shift will allow us to concentrate our resources on our core strengths and improve overall profitability."

Corporate Developments

  1. The company has appointed Mr. Nitesh Raj as Business Head-Commercial Business, designated as Senior Management Personnel.

  2. The 8th Annual General Meeting has been rescheduled from September 4, 2025, to September 24, 2025.

  3. A Composite Scheme of Arrangement for the demerger of the Consumer Products Business and amalgamation with Hindware Limited is awaiting necessary approvals.
